AMD A8-7600 Radeon R7 10 Compute Cores 4C+6G testing with a ASUS A88XM-PLUS and Sapphire AMD Radeon R9 285/380 4096MB on ManjaroLinux 16.06.1 via the Phoronix Test Suite.

Unigine Heaven

This test calculates the average frame-rate within the Heaven demo for the Unigine engine. This engine is extremely demanding on the system's graphics card. Learn more via the OpenBenchmarking.org test page.
